The Standard Horizon HX320E floating handheld transceiver features an ergonomic design, integrated FM band receiver and USB type-C charging. The 2100 mAh battery enables an operating time of up to 17 hours.
Floatable IPX7 - Housing Design
The Standard HX320E is designed to be rugged and reliable, and engineered to float and survive submersion with the IPX7 water resistant rating (1 metre for 30 minutes).
Universal USB Charging
Equipped with a USB type-C jack, the HX320E comes with a USB charging cable and USB AC adapter for quick and easy charging in virtually any location.
Water Activated Emergency Strobe Light
If the HX320E accidentally comes into contact with water, the water-activated strobe light turns on to assist in finding the device in low light. This feature operates whether the radio is ON or OFF.
Wireless Operation with Bluetooth
The HX320 can be operated wirelessly using the optional Bluetooth headset SSM-BT10.

Note on programming Dutch channels
You can activate the Dutch channels yourself via the device menu. Please note that you must enter your personal ATIS identifier in the device. You can also programme the ATIS number yourself via the menu.
